Thunderstorms are starting to form across North and Central Alabama this afternoon, thanks to a very warm and moist atmosphere and a weak eastern wedge over the eastern part of the state.

Some of the most formidable storms early on are over St. Clair County just east of Birmingham.

Storms that do form this afternoon will feature torrential rains and lots of lightning.  There will also be a chance of strong gusty winds.  Be alert as storms form or move into your area and go inside until they pass.

It was up to 95F at the Birmingham Airport. The mercury at Tuscaloosa had fallen back to 88F, thanks to nearby showers.
